Richmond, Virginia – Christmas travel planning is picking up across Virginia as the state moves toward the heavily traveled Dec 19–Dec 23 holiday window, and late-week weather could influence road and air travel across the region. While temperatures are expected to trend above normal overall, timing and location will matter as moisture moves in.
Sunday remains quiet, but attention turns to midweek as an active weather pattern develops across the Mid-Atlantic. According to the National Weather Service in Wakefield, periods of rain are possible late Thursday into Friday, with colder air lingering across northern and western Virginia.
